Tom Lee’s Bitmine Expands Staking with 86,400 Ethereum, $266M Move

Bitmine, the innovative cryptocurrency venture led by renowned market strategist Tom Lee, has made substantial strides in enhancing its staking operations through a recent deposit of 86,400 Ethereum (ETH). This strategic move, completed on January 10, 2026, is valued at approximately $266.3 million, further solidifying Bitmine's prominent position within the dynamic crypto landscape.

Overview of the Staking Expansion

This latest staking initiative elevates Bitmine’s total staked Ethereum holdings to an impressive 1,080,512 ETH, reflecting a cumulative worth of around $3.33 billion. The aggressive expansion of Bitmine's staking operations commenced on December 26, 2025, marking a pivotal moment for the firm. During this initial phase, Bitmine deposited 74,880 ETH, demonstrating its commitment to leveraging the growing utility of the Ethereum network.
